Product description

The EXPLOSCAN explosive material detector was designed for operations in harsh conditions, where effective, fast, and reliable performance is critical. To maximize user comfort, the EXPLOSCAN detector features a clear and user-friendly interface. The device itself is exceptionally handy and lightweight – weighing only 850 grams including the battery. The EXPLOSCAN detector heats up quickly, and calibration is automatic, which helps avoid delays during operations caused by detection system startup time.

The EXPLOSCAN explosive detector identifies explosives, including improvised explosive devices (IEDs). It is capable of detecting both trace particles and vapors of hazardous substances.

A unique advantage of the EXPLOSCAN is its built-in HF-QCM nanotechnology sensors, designed with the latest nanosensor technology. This solution allows EXPLOSCAN to detect military-grade explosives as well as synthetic explosive materials.

Specification

technology

Quartz Microbalance (HF-QCM) No carrier gas, no radioactive sources

sampling-modes

Solid particles, Particulate vapors

solid-particles

Trace sampling with cost-effective sampling swabs

particulate-vapors

Vapor sampling with a portable and battery operated steam sampler; supplied with two types of sampling probes and a charger

fumes

Direct collection of vapors through a dedicated probe

detected-explosives

Military and plastic explosives, including: TNT, Tetryl, RDX, C4, PETN, Semtex, HMX, Detasheet, Nitroglycerin and others, Nitrate-based explosives, including: ammonium nitrate, urea nitrate and others, Peroxide-based explosives, including: TATP, HMTD and others, Programmed hazardous substances depend on the detector version and the regulatory body, Propellants and taggants including: Black and smokeless powder, EGDN and others

tenderness

Particles: low nanogram (ng) range

false-alarm-level

Less than 2%

time-of-analysis

7-15 sec. or less

display

3.5 ”high resolution color touch screen

printer

Optional USB printer

alarm-method

Configurable audible and on-screen alarm

alarm-type

Audible and visual with substance identification

boot-time

Less than 2 minutes

language

Polish, English, French, Spanish, Italian, Portuguese, Russian, Chinese, Korean, Japanese, Arabic and more

data-storage

Unlimited data logging including date, time, analysis results and system status

data-transfer

Micro USB 2.0. Optional Bluetooth and / or Wi-Fi

rated-voltage

100-240V AC, 50-60Hz

battery

12V Li-ion battery, 6 to 8 hours of use in the field Possible replacement during operation

humidity

Less than 95% non-condensing

temperature

-20 ° C to + 55 ° C (-4 ° F to + 131 ° F)

height

Up to 4,500 m (15,000 ft)

weight

850 grams (1.87 lbs) with the battery

dimensions

(L x W x H): 19.75 x 8.89 x 7.05 cm (7.78 "x 3.50" x 2.78 ")

tactical-vest

Comes with a black breathable vest for secure attachment of the detector, steam sampler and sampling probes. Optionally, a bulletproof vest

suitcase

Supplied with a sturdy MILSPEC case

security

No hazardous parts and tamper-proof housing

certification

CE mark, EMC and FCC certification Manufacturing standards ISO 9001: 2015
